SEOUL, Mar. 7 (Yonhap) — Content media group NEW will expand its business area online by producing web dramas and web entertainment shows.
The NEW film division announced on Monday that it plans to diversify its business by producing and investing in web IP-based content.
A content planning team dedicated to new media was established and various web IPs such as webtoons were secured.
NEW will also showcase four BL(Boys Love) web dramas including "Blooming," based on the webtoon "There’s something wrong with my popularity.” All four were pre-sold overseas.
“Blooming,” which will be released on Naver SERIES ON on Mar. 31, was created with Kenaz, a webtoon production company that produced the original work.
Hwang Da-seul, who directed "To My Star," will direct the web drama depicting campus romance between college students Siwon and Daun.
“Ddarabaram,” (literal title) co-produced with Myung Films, will be released in the first half of this year.
The webtoon of the same name is based on the romance of band vocal Baram and band manager Hantae.
Director So Joon-moon of the movie "Shining Moment" will produce the web drama.
In addition, “Bon Appétit,” co-produced with Gogo Studio and “Love Tractor,” co-produced by Raemong Raein will be released sequentially.
Kim Jae-min, the CEO of NEW film department said, “We have discovered new possibilities in domestic and overseas markets where BL content is activated,” adding, “We will collaborate with domestic and foreign partners to introduce various content businesses using web IP."
